/* Background Image Media Queries */
body.bkg {
	background-image: url('');
	background-position: center center;
	background-repeat: no-repeat;
	background-size: contain;
	-webkit-animation: fade 2.5s ; 
	animation: fade 2.5s ;
	box-shadow: 0 0 8px 8px black inset;
}
 
  @-webkit-keyframes fade {
    from {opacity: 0.2;}
    to {opacity: 1;}
  }

  /* Standard syntax */
  @keyframes fade {
    from {opacity: 0.2;}
    to {opacity: 1;}
  }

  .blurbText {
	color:#ffffff;
	 filter: drop-shadow(black 1px 1px);
	
}

@media screen and (min-width: 640px){
	body.login {
		background-image: 	background-image: url('prusa_v1.jpg');

	}
}	
@media screen and (min-width: 960px){
	body.login {
		background-image: 	background-image: url('prusa_v1.jpg');

	}
}	
@media screen and (min-width: 1200px){
	body.login {
		background-image: 	background-image: url('prusa_v1.jpg');

	}
}	
@media screen and (min-width: 1600px){
	body.login {
		background-image:	background-image: url('prusa_v1.jpg');

	}
}

